To kick off the Montjuïc Walking Tour, participants gather at the designated meeting point, conveniently located outside the entrance of Montjuïc Castle at Ctra. de Montjuïc, 66.
This central location makes it easy for attendees to find and start their adventure.
After exploring the stunning gardens and historical sites, the tour concludes at the iconic Magic Fountain of Montjuïc, situated at Pl. de Carles Buïgas.
For those using navigation tools, the coordinates are 41.36396300563352, 2.167071231085228.
This straightforward meeting and ending point ensures a seamless experience for everyone involved.

Traveler feedback highlights the strengths and areas for improvement of the Montjuïc Walking Tour.
With an impressive overall rating of 4.9 from 170 reviews, travelers praise the knowledgeable guides and their local insights. Many guests appreciate the beautiful gardens and scenic viewpoints, enhancing their experience.
Travelers rave about the Montjuïc Walking Tour, highlighting knowledgeable guides and stunning gardens that elevate the experience.
However, some critics note the need for clearer instructions regarding fortress access and guide knowledge.
Despite these minor issues, the majority recommend the tour, emphasizing its engaging historical insights and the vibrant atmosphere of Montjuïc.
